In this episode of the Golf Gambling Podcast on the Sports Gambling Podcast Network, Boston Capper (@boston_capper) and Steve Schirmer react to Cameron Smith and Marc Leishman's win at the Zurich Classic! They talk about what the win might mean for their chances at next month's PGA Championship. They also take the new Player Impact Program to the woodshed and discuss all the foolish ways the players have tried to get their hands on all that cash this week.
Then they move on to the Valspar Championship on the Copperhead Course at the Innisbrook Resort and Golf Club. They give a quick breakdown of both the field this week and the golf course. Then they go over high level betting strategies and the types of golfers they're looking to bet this week.
